For the first two days, campers tour The Aviation Museum of Kentucky, explore principles of Aeronautics, Navigation and Flight Simulation of an airplane flight using hands-on experiments and computer simulation. After two days, campers experience a flight in an airplane with a Certified Flight Instructor which will be recorded in a Pilot Logbook.

What if your child spent their summer learning to make apps instead of playing them? This four-day camp, designed for 9- to 16-year-old students, introduces the fundamentals of coding. Students will create websites, mobile apps, and video games, all while having fun with our energetic team.
By the end of the week, each student will have built at least one web page, app, and video game using programming languages like HTML, CSS, JavaScript, and technologies like iOS, Android and Construct. The camp is kept small to ensure everyone gets focused attention and learns at their own pace.

This camp is geared to riders with no to very little riding experience. We will have two riders assigned to a horse, as partners and they will learn the beginnings of English riding and other details of what horse ownership entails. Campers will ride every day and learn some entry-level horse husbandry skills and other fun activities. Helmets will be provided. Campers may only sign up for one session per summer. There is no lunchtime, so campers should eat before or after their sessions.

Stage combat is a specialized technique that creates the illusion of physical combat while keeping performers safe. It's used in theater, opera, dance, film, and television. This intensive is an Introduction to Stage Combat and designed for High School and College students who are looking for something a bit different within the realm of theatre.

The Daytrippers Therapeutic Recreation Camp is an indoor and outdoor summer experience specifically designed for adults, ages 20 and up, who have a physical, intellectual or other disability. Activities could include swimming, crafts, community engagement, volunteering, field trips, games and more. Camp ratios will be one staff member per one – five campers. Individuals that need one on one support for personal care, behavioral needs, etc., will need to provide their own support personnel during the program. Support personnel will not be charged to attend.
Accommodations may be made for any camper to attend other camps of their choice.
